Abstract
Short range order hardening theory for an ordering system is extended to a clustering system within the framework of the cluster variation method of configurational thermodynamics. The correlation between the solubility and solid solution hardening is discussed for each system. Both analytic and numerical calculations suggest that the smaller the solubility is the more pronounced is the hardening. In attempting to unify the hardening behavior for both ordering and clustering systems, we propose a concept termed ‘configurational hardening’.
